Disc Pain
Spinal discs are the joints between the bones or vertebra. They act as a cushion absorbing impact and control torsion and compressive forces in the spine.Over time the outer fibres of your discs can tear. Repetitive Strain
Repetitive strain is a general term used to describe injury or pain from repeated movements or sustained awkward positions. It is usually an injury that occurs over time and worsens with a particular movement or position. These positions can cause micro trauma to the tissues leading to pain and inflammation.Osteopaths can help you modify the activity or position to decrease any aggravation on the injury. They will also treat the tissues and surrounding joints to help them reduce inflammation and tension. We work to strengthen and restore function.
Arthritis
Arthritis is a general term to describe degeneration of a joint, in particular the joint cartilage. The degeneration of joints can sometimes cause pain, stiffness, loss of mobility and deformity. Arthritis can affect both old and young. Some common types of arthritis are:
- Osteo Arthritis
- Rheumatoid arthritis
- Ankylosing Spondylitis
- Gout
Osteopaths can assist in the management of osteoarthritis by helping maintain joint range of motion, releasing adjacent joints and muscles and giving you strategies to modify your daily activities or sport, to take pressure off affected joints.
